Understanding PSM Cutlery
PSM cutlery is a type of disposable cutlery that stands out due to its unique composition. PSM, which is often a blend of specific polymers and materials, is engineered to provide a balance between durability and disposability. The manufacturing process of PSM cutlery involves molding the materials under precise conditions to achieve the desired shape and strength.
One of the key factors contributing to the break - resistance of PSM cutlery is the molecular structure of the polymers used. These polymers are designed to have strong intermolecular forces, which allow the cutlery to withstand a certain amount of stress without breaking. For example, when you use a PSM fork to cut through a piece of meat, the polymers in the fork can flex and absorb the force, rather than shattering immediately.
Testing the Break - Resistance
To determine the break - resistance of our disposable PSM cutlery, we conduct a series of rigorous tests. One of the most common tests is the bending test. In this test, we apply a gradually increasing bending force to the cutlery until it either breaks or reaches a point where it can no longer maintain its shape.
We also perform a puncture test. This involves using a sharp object to apply pressure on the surface of the cutlery to see how well it resists being punctured. Through these tests, we've found that our PSM cutlery can withstand a significant amount of force before breaking.
However, it's important to note that the break - resistance of PSM cutlery can vary depending on several factors. The thickness of the cutlery is one such factor. Thicker PSM cutlery generally has better break - resistance as it can distribute the applied force over a larger area. The design of the cutlery also plays a role. Cutlery with reinforced edges or thicker handles is more likely to be break - resistant.
Comparing with Other Disposable Cutlery
Let's compare our disposable PSM cutlery with other popular types of disposable cutlery in the market, such as cornstarch cutlery. Cornstarch Cutlery Set is known for its eco - friendly nature as it is made from renewable resources. However, in terms of break - resistance, PSM cutlery often outperforms cornstarch cutlery.
Cornstarch cutlery is more brittle compared to PSM cutlery. It is more likely to break when subjected to high levels of stress, such as cutting through tough foods. This is because the starch - based materials used in cornstarch cutlery do not have the same level of flexibility and strength as the polymers in PSM cutlery.
Another type of disposable cutlery is the traditional plastic cutlery. While plastic cutlery can be break - resistant to some extent, it often lacks the environmental benefits of PSM cutlery. Limitations and Considerations
While disposable PSM cutlery is break - resistant, it does have its limitations. Extreme force, such as using a fork to pry open a can or applying excessive pressure with a knife to cut through a very hard object, can still cause the cutlery to break. It's important to use the cutlery for its intended purpose to ensure its longevity.
Also, environmental conditions can affect the break - resistance of PSM cutlery. High temperatures can make the polymers in the cutlery more flexible, which may reduce its overall strength. On the other hand, very low temperatures can make the cutlery more brittle.
